Abstract

We investigate the relation between on-shell and zero-momentum non-perturbative quantities entering the parametrization of the two-point Green's function of two-dimensional non-linear O(N) sigma models. We present accurate estimates of ratios of mass-scales and renormalization constants, obtained by an analysis of the strong-coupling expansion of the two-point Green's function. These ratios allow to connect exact known on-shell results with typical zero-momentum lattice evaluations. Our results are supported by the 1/N-expansion.
